NAIROBI, Kenya, Dec 7 – Kenya Cup side Nondescripts will hold a touch rugby tournament in honor of departed centre Ogeto Gecheo who passed away on Tuesday in Nairobi.
The touch rugby will be held on Friday December 9, 2016 at Jamhuri ASK Showground off Ngong Road which is Nondescript’s home from to 2pm and it’s open to all rugby lovers.
Thereafter Nondies will have tributes from family, friends and players. The event will also double up as a fundraiser to help the family meet the send-off costs.

“The function will be opened to all rugby clubs in Kenya. We are planning to start at around 2pm and then afterwards we will have tributes from family, friends, players and people who knew Ogeto Gecheo. It will also sum up as a contribution where guys will contribute towards his funeral expenses,” Nondescripts Team Manager Kevin Were said.
Ogeto got injured during a Kenya Cup tie against Strathmore Leos on December 3 at Madaraka. While making a tackle, a disc slipped in his neck leading to spinal damage with the injury causing numbness from his neck down.
‘OG’ as he was referred by his peers and team-mates was rushed to Aga Khan Hospital and was operated on in the early hours of Sunday where plates were affixed on his vertebral column.
The procedure was largely successful with OG regaining sensation and motion in his upper body.
He was scheduled to begin physiotherapy immediately on advice from the surgical team at the hospital but sadly he developed breathing difficulty early Tuesday morning and was pronounced dead at about 3am.
